Those of you who started out as a “one therapist” clinic can attest to the fact that physical therapy billing, even for a small clinic, is not that simple. In fact, billing for rehab services is one of the more complicated processes in comparison to other medical specialties. Therapy Billing doesn’t fit into the mainstream of one visit and one bill like a typical physician practice. It involves an ongoing, pay-for-service relationship that relies on both subjective opinions and objective data as to whether the patient is “well” or requires ongoing treatment. That’s a scary thing for payers so it’s not surprising that many therapy billing departments experience a long period of time between the initial bill and the final receipt of payment (AR days). Payers require specific documentation on the types of services provided and when that documentation is not presented in a readable and understandable format, the claim goes in the rejection file.

As the baby boomers age, the need for therapy services has risen exponentially which places a larger strain on Medicare. The Medicare Cap limitation imposed on therapy services is yet another obstacle for therapy billing departments. Not only does Medicare require documentation over-and-above the other payers. . . they have a specified limit on the amount they will pay for each patient during the course of a calendar year.
